Product Overview
The LTC1966CMS8#TRPBF from Analog Devices is a precision micropower delta-sigma RMS-to-DC converter in an 8-lead MSOP package. Using a patented delta-sigma computational technique, it achieves 0.1% gain accuracy from 50 Hz to 1 kHz and 0.02% linearity while consuming only 155 µA supply current, requiring just a single external capacitor for operation.
Key Specifications
| Gain Accuracy | 0.1% (50 Hz to 1 kHz) |
| Total Error | 0.25% (50 Hz to 1 kHz) |
| Linearity | 0.02% |
| Bandwidth (-3 dB) | 800 kHz |
| Supply Current | 155 µA (typ) |
| Shutdown Current | 0.1 µA |
| Supply Voltage | 2.7 V to 5.5 V single, or up to +/-5.5 V dual |
| Crest Factor Support | Up to 4 |
| Operating Temperature | 0°C to +70°C (C-grade) |
| Package | 8-MSOP |
Features
- Patented delta-sigma RMS computation eliminates log-antilog errors
- 0.02% linearity enables simple system calibration at any input voltage
- Rail-to-rail input common mode and differential input support
- Separate output reference pin for flexible level shifting
- Only one external averaging capacitor required
- Ultralow 0.1 µA shutdown current
- Insensitive to PCB soldering stresses and temperature
